Walsworth a family-owned printing company with 1,500+ employees across the United States with production and office locations in four states. Walsworth is advancing robotics and smart automation across our manufacturing locations. This is a newly developed role that will assist in leading robotics and automation efforts across 4-5 locations.

About the Role

We are seeking a Robotics Automation Engineer to serve as the Subject Matter Expert (SME) for identifying, evaluating, deploying, and sustaining robotics and industrial automation solutions that improve safety, quality, and productivity across our operations. This role supports the Robotics Strategic Initiative by owning hands-on execution of early pilots, standardizing what works, and scaling proven solutions across sites in partnership with Operations, Maintenance, IT, Safety, and external solutions providers/system integrators.

Initially a team of one, this position blends strategy and execution and serves as Walsworth’s technical owner to ensure solutions are practical, adoptable, and sustainable.

This role reports to the Director of Supply Chain. This on-site position could be based out of our Marceline, MO;
Ripon, WI; or Saint Joseph, MI, locations
based off the ideal candidate's location. Overnight travel to Walsworth locations will be 35-40% - at least every other month, potentially more frequently as projects require. The typical schedule will be Monday - Friday, 8 am - 4:30 pm.

Responsibilities

  • Own and continuously improve the Robotics Strategic Initiative roadmap (crawl–walk–run maturity model), including site assessments, requirements, business cases, and sequencing.
  • Identify and prioritize automation opportunities using Lean principles, ROI, safety risk reduction, operational readiness, and scalability.
  • Lead deployments from concept through commissioning: layout reviews, functional requirements, supplier/OEM alignment, FAT/SAT participation, installation oversight, start-up and ramp-up support.
  • Serve as the technical SME for robotics and manufacturing automation—owning standards, system architectures, technical direction, and best practices for safe, reliable deployments.
  • Program, configure, integrate, and troubleshoot automation and controls systems (PLC/HMI and safety controls, robot/AMR setup, industrial networking, sensors/vision, and related software).
  • Partner with site teams to identify and develop opportunities—leveraging automation and controls to improve existing processes and implement new solutions.
  • Be highly visible on the plant floor during installations and ramp-ups; troubleshoot issues, perform root cause analysis, and implement corrective actions to reduce downtime and defects.
  • Coordinate and direct external solutions providers/system integrators and OEMs; support RFQ/RFP development, technical reviews, proposal evaluation, and partner accountability.
  • Standardize equipment, controls architectures, documentation, spare parts, and support models to enable repeatable, multi-site deployments.
  • Develop and maintain project documentation (drawings, I/O lists, risk assessments, SOPs, PM plans, training materials, and as-built documentation).
  • Ensure systems meet safety and compliance requirements (machine guarding, risk assessments, LOTO procedures, and applicable OSHA/ANSI/ISO standards).
  • Coach and train operators, maintenance technicians, and supervisors; translate complex automation into practical, operator-friendly work instructions and build adoption.
  • Establish preventative and routine maintenance plans for new automation; partner with OEMs for service/support agreements as needed and improve reliability metrics.
  • Track and communicate results (labor efficiency, OEE/uptime, safety risk reduction, and quality improvements) and drive continuous improvement of deployed systems.
  • Monitor emerging automation/robotics technologies and recommend disciplined pilots or upgrades aligned with strategic needs and ROI targets.
